Detail
This consultation seeks your views on the content of a code of practice governing the use of CCTV systems and other similar surveillance camera systems. The aim is to develop a document which will be useful to those using such systems by helping them:
- decide whether such use is necessary
- know how to get the best out of the systems
- inform the public on how these systems should be used
The content of the code has not yet been decided but some areas the consultation includes are:
- establishing industry and professional standards for equipment and operators
- strengthening guidance on the retention and use of images
- improving information about surveillance systems
We are interested to know what you think and whether you have any other suggestions for information that should be included.
The consultation period is 12 weeks.
